9ea31741da fluids are tc7 objects
If you're wondering what I'm doing, I'm trying to eventually reimplement
smobs in terms of structs, so that applicable smobs can just follow the
applicable struct dispatch path. But to do that I have to get structs
initialized before things that use smobs, which means transforming a
bunch of smobby things to tc7 things. But this transformation is good
for performance anyway, and we currently have a glut of unused tc7s,
so here we go...

* libguile/tags.h (scm_tc7_fluid, scm_tc7_dynamic_state): Fluids (and
  dynamic states) now have tc7s.

* libguile/fluids.h: Remove scm_fluids_prehistory, and add internal
  scm_i_fluid_print. Update a comment.

* libguile/fluids.c: Update for tc7 representation. Also remove the next
  pointers while we're at it, as they aren't used in the new BDW GC.

* libguile/eq.c (scm_equal_p): Remove the hashtable case. Hashtables
  could never be equal? before, I don't see why to add stubs doing the
  same thing now.

* libguile/print.c (iprin1):
* libguile/gc.c (scm_i_tag_name):
* libguile/evalext.c (scm_self_evaluating_p): Add fluid and
  dynamic_state cases.

* libguile/goops.h: Remove scm_class_hashtable; it will be static.
* libguile/goops.c: Make <hashtable> static, and add <fluid> and
  <dynamic-state> classes.

* libguile/hashtab.h:
* libguile/hashtab.c: Remove scm_i_hashtable_equal_p.

* libguile/init.c (scm_i_init_guile): Remove call to fluids_prehistory.
2009-12-05 10:52:18 +01:00

314b87163e eval.c closures are now applicable smobs, not tc3s
* libguile/debug.c (scm_procedure_name): Remove a SCM_CLOSUREP case and
  some dead code.
  (scm_procedure_module): Remove. This was introduced a few months ago
  for the hygienic expander, but now it is no longer needed, as the
  expander keeps track of this information itself.

* libguile/debug.h: Remove scm_procedure_module.

* libguile/eval.c: Instead of using tc3 closures, define a "boot
  closure" applicable smob type, and represent closures with that. The
  advantage is that after eval.scm is compiled, boot closures take up no
  address space (besides a smob number) in the runtime, and require no
  special cases in procedure dispatch.

f36878ba2d remove cxrs
* libguile/pairs.h:
* libguile/pairs.c: Previously scm_cdadr et al were implemented as
  #defines that called scm_i_chase_pairs, and the Scheme-exposed
  functions themselves were cxr subrs, which got special help in the
  interpreter. Since now the special help is unnecessary (because the
  compiler inlines and expands calls to car, cdadr, etc), the complexity
  is a loss. So just implement cdadr etc using normal functions. There's
  an advantage too, in that the compiler can unroll the cxring, reducing
  branches.

* libguile/tags.h (scm_tc7_cxr): Remove this tag.
  (scm_tcs_subrs): Now there's only one kind of subr, yay!
